Málaga TechPark has taken part in the in-person meeting of the European project AccessCoVE, held in June in Stockholm (Sweden), with the aim of continuing progress in the development of a Center of Vocational Excellence in accessibility.
AccessCoVE, an initiative framed within the Erasmus+ program, seeks to develop education and vocational training programs focused on the implementation and evaluation of accessibility services, both in the field of public policy and in the private business sector. The consortium driving this project is made up of 24 entities from Greece, Sweden, Italy, and Spain.
During the meeting, project partners analysed the progress achieved so far and shared updates on the current status of the various ongoing activities. One of the main focuses of the gathering was the creation of training modules and materials that will contribute to accessibility training from a European perspective.
Málaga TechPark is actively involved in the project’s activities and coordinates two of them. On the one hand, it leads the launch of five working groups designed to present the project results and identify the needs of sector experts. On the other hand, it is driving the creation of an International Cooperation Network on Accessibility, currently defining its structure, activities, and participation models.
In the coming months, Málaga TechPark will be responsible for disseminating both the working groups and the international network, helping to highlight the strategic value of accessibility and to strengthen alliances at the European level.
